Included in a basket of home-made goodies from my neighbor at Christmas were these most delicious crackers...chock full of seeds, nuts and craisins. I'm still waiting for her to give me the recipe, but in the meanwhile I came up with a copycat version of Kristi's Christmas crackers. They are now Olympic crackers at our house, the munchie of choice while we watch the winter games. Enjoy them just as they are, serve with your favorite cheese or spread with cream cheese. Be forewarned...they are addictive!
Ingredients
  • 2 cups (500 ml) whole wheat flour
  • 1 tsp. (5 ml) salt
  • 2 tsp. (10 ml) baking soda
  • ¼ cup (60 ml) brown sugar
  • 2 Tbsp. (30 ml) flax seeds
  • 2 Tbsp. (30 ml) sesame seeds
  • 1 cup (250 ml) pumpkin seeds
  • ½ cup (125 ml) sunflower seeds
  • ½ cup hazelnuts
  • 1 cup (250 ml) dried cranberries ("craisins")
  • 2 cups (500 ml) soured milk or buttermilk
  • ¼ cup (60 ml) molasses
